There are two options on getting to know more about the campus and registering for classes.

Please note: Students who have earned 30 or more college credits from another institution after high school graduation are advised to choose a virtual appointment.

In-Person Mini-Orientation

  • Mini-orientation offering comprehensive information about various campus resources.
  • Meet with an advisor and register for classes.
  • Obtain your Crimson Card (IU student ID).
  • Excellent opportunity to connect with peers, advisors, success coaches, and student support offices. Ask questions to Financial Aid and other offices. Optional campus tour to familiarize yourself with the campus.
  • Guests allowed, limited to 1 per student.

Virtual Appointment

  • Meet with an advisor individually and register for classes via Zoom.
  • 1-hour appointment.
  • Ideal for students who have previously attended college and have obtained 30 credit hours or more.
  • For an optimal advising/registration experience, you should utilize a desktop, laptop, or tablet during the appointment so you can share your screen with the advisor.

You can complete any of these steps prior to making your advising appointment in step 3.

  • Complete Part I of the New Student Orientation on Canvas, which will help you best prepare for your appointment. Estimated completion time is 20-30 minutes.
  • Look at your To Do List for items you may need to take action on.
  • Complete the Math Course Placement if it appears on your To Do List.
  • The English Course Placement is highly recommended for students to try and test out of one semester of composition.
  • The Chemistry Course Placement is highly recommended for students majoring in Biochemistry, Biological Sciences, Chemistry, Clinical Laboratory Sciences, Dental Hygiene, Nursing, Pre-Dentistry, Pre-Medicine, Pre-Physical Therapy, or Rehabilitation Sciences.

  • Go through Part II of the New Student Orientation on Canvas at your own pace. You can also review the information in Part I.
  • Continue to check your To Do List for any items to take action on.
  • Complete the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) if you haven’t already done so.
  • Download the following apps (from Google Play or the App Store): IU Mobile, Handshake, Penji and Rave Guardian.
  • Update your settings in IU Notify, so you can receive campus alerts.
  • Set up Third Party Access if you need a parent or someone else to have access to billing and financial aid info. Remember, the University cannot speak to anyone else other than the student unless this access is given.
